Last night on MSNBC, White House Counselor Kellyanne Conway justified President Trump's refugee ban by citing a tragedy the liberal media isn't talking about: The Bowling Green Massacre.

Just to make that clear: on national TV, an official Counselor to the President of the United States finally blew the whistle, "I bet it's brand-new information to people that President Obama had a six-month ban on the Iraqi refugee program after two Iraqis came to this country, were radicalized, and then were the masterminds behind the Bowling Green massacre. Most people didn't know that because it didn't get covered."
